The simplest and most cost effective unit will be a undersink carbon/charcoal filter with a dedicated faucet on the sink. Reverse Osmosis systems are great fillters, but are usually used in conjunction with a water softener to make sure none of the salt (sodium) makes it into the drinking water. RO systems do nothing for softening water.

If you house had very hard water, it makes more sense to put a water softener where the line enters the house. EVERYWHERE (i.e. sinks/showers/dishwasher/washing machine) in the house you use hot water will have that same issue.
